COURTS (SUPPLEMENTAL PROVISIONS) ACT, 1961 (SECTION 46) ORDER, 1978.

The Government, in exercise of the powers conferred on them by section 46 (9) of the Courts (Supplemental Provisions) Act, 1961 (No. 39 of 1961) (inserted by section 1 of the Courts (Supplemental Provisions) (Amendment) (No. 2) Act, 1968 (No. 21 of 1968)), as amended by section 11 of the Oireachtas (Allowances to Members) and Ministerial, Parliamentary and Judicial Offices (Amendment) Act, 1977 (No. 29 of 1977), hereby make the following order:—

1. This Order may be cited as the Courts (Supplemental Provisions) Act, 1961 (Section 46) Order, 1978.

2. In this Order "the Agreement" means the Employer-Trade Union National Agreement, 1978, of the Employer-Labour Conference ratified on the 23rd day of March, 1978.

3. The sums payable by way of remuneration to the several judges of the Supreme Court, the High Court and the Circuit Court and the several justices of the District Court shall be and be deemed to have been increased—

( a ) with effect from the 1st day of March, 1978, by an amount calculated in accordance with Clause 3 (c) of the Agreement,

and

( b ) with effect from the 1st day of March, 1979, by an amount calculated in accordance with Clause 3 (d) of the Agreement.

EXPLANATORY NOTE.

This order gives to the members of the judiciary the increases due under the Employer-Labour National Agreement, 1978.
